Drewelow, Maxine Alymra (14 Feb. 1928 - 1 June 2008)

Maxine A. Drewelow

NEILLSVILLE -- Maxine Almyra Drewelow, age 80, of Neillsville, died Sunday, June 1, 2008, at the Memorial Health and Rehabilitation Center in Neillsville.

A Memorial Mass for Maxine will be held at 11 a.m. Saturday, June 7, 2008, at St. Mary's Catholic Church in Neillsville. Interment will be in the Northern Wisconsin Veteran's Cemetery in Spooner at a later date.

A gathering for family and friends will be held from 9:30 a.m. to 11 a.m., Saturday at the church.

The Gesche Funeral Home is assisting Maxine's family with arrangements.

Maxine was born on Feb. 14, 1928, in Minneapolis, Minn., to Max and Evelyn (Nelson) Hoppe. She was united in marriage to Arlow W. Drewelow on June 7, 1947, in Minneapolis.

She is survived by six children, Michelle Drewelow, Canton, Michael (Kathy) Drewelow, Moorehead, Minn., Patrick (Linda) Drewelow, Princeton, Minn., Bonnie (Miles) Petersen, Phillips, Joseph Drewelow, Montrose, Minn., and Robert (Renee) Drewelow, Albertville, Minn. She is also survived by a brother, Richard Hoppe.
